Ade and Sons Enterprises operates two departments, Department X and Department Y, which occupy floor areas of 1,200 m21,200\text{ m}^2 and 800 m2800\text{ m}^2 respectively. If the total rent expense incurred by the business for the year is ₦250,000250,000, what is the amount of rent to be apportioned to Department X?

Cevabı ve açıklamayı göster

Cevap: 150000

Cevap

Department X is allocated ₦150,000 of the total rent expense based on floor space occupied.
Rent expense is apportioned using floor space occupied. The total floor area is 1,200 m2+800 m2=2,000 m21,200\text{ m}^2 + 800\text{ m}^2 = 2,000\text{ m}^2. Department X occupies 1,200 m21,200\text{ m}^2, which represents 1,2002,000=35\frac{1,200}{2,000} = \frac{3}{5} of the total area. Multiplying 250,000×35\text{₦}250,000 \times \frac{3}{5} gives ₦150,000.

The following macroeconomic data (in billions of Naira) were released for the Republic of Veridia for a given fiscal year:

- Personal Consumption Expenditure (CC): 520 billion\text{₦}520\text{ billion}
- Gross Domestic Fixed Capital Formation: 180 billion\text{₦}180\text{ billion}
- Value of Physical Change in Stocks: 25 billion\text{₦}25\text{ billion}
- Government Final Consumption Expenditure (GG): 210 billion\text{₦}210\text{ billion}
- Exports (XX): 95 billion\text{₦}95\text{ billion}
- Imports (MM): 115 billion\text{₦}115\text{ billion}
- Net Factor Income from Abroad: 35 billion\text{₦}35\text{ billion}

Using the expenditure method of national income measurement, what is the value of the Gross National Product (GNP) at market prices in billions of Naira?

Cevabı ve açıklamayı göster

Cevap: 950

Cevap

The Gross National Product (GNP) at market prices is 950 billion Naira.
The expenditure method aggregates expenditure components as follows: Personal Consumption (C=520C = 520), Gross Investment (I=180+25=205I = 180 + 25 = 205), Government Expenditure (G=210G = 210), and Net Exports (XM=95115=20X - M = 95 - 115 = -20). Summing these gives GDP = 520+205+21020=915 billion Naira520 + 205 + 210 - 20 = 915\text{ billion Naira}. Adding Net Factor Income from Abroad (35 billion Naira35\text{ billion Naira}) yields GNP = 915+35=950 billion Naira915 + 35 = 950\text{ billion Naira}.

In a regional commodity market, the monthly demand function for cocoa beans is given by Qd=2504PQ_d = 250 - 4P and the supply function is given by Qs=50+6PQ_s = -50 + 6P, where PP represents the price per bag in thousands of Naira (₦), QdQ_d is the quantity demanded in bags, and QsQ_s is the quantity supplied in bags. What is the equilibrium quantity of cocoa beans traded in this market?

Cevabı ve açıklamayı göster

Cevap: 130

Cevap

The equilibrium quantity of cocoa beans is 130 bags.
Market equilibrium occurs at the price where quantity demanded equals quantity supplied (Qd=QsQ_d = Q_s). Setting 2504P=50+6P250 - 4P = -50 + 6P yields 10P=30010P = 300, so the equilibrium price P=30P^* = 30. Substituting P=30P^* = 30 into the demand function gives Q=2504(30)=130Q^* = 250 - 4(30) = 130 bags.

In an economy, the consumption function is given as C=50 billion+0.8YdC = ₦50\text{ billion} + 0.8 Y_d, where YdY_d represents disposable income. The government levies a flat proportional income tax rate of 25%25\% (t=0.25t = 0.25) on total national income (YY). If the economy is currently experiencing a recessionary output gap of 200 billion₦200\text{ billion}, calculate the required increase in government expenditure (ΔG\Delta G), in billions of Naira, to achieve full-employment equilibrium.

Cevabı ve açıklamayı göster

Cevap: 80

Cevap

The required increase in government expenditure is 80 billion Naira.
With a marginal propensity to consume of 0.80.8 and a proportional tax rate of 0.250.25, the effective consumption propensity relative to total income is 0.8×(10.25)=0.60.8 \times (1 - 0.25) = 0.6. The spending multiplier is Kg=110.6=2.5K_g = \frac{1}{1 - 0.6} = 2.5. Closing a 200 billion₦200\text{ billion} recessionary gap requires an initial government spending increase of 200 billion2.5=80 billion\frac{₦200\text{ billion}}{2.5} = ₦80\text{ billion}.

On 1 January 2025, a business recorded commission income accrued of 14,500₦14,500 and commission income received in advance of 8,000₦8,000. During the year ended 31 December 2025, total cash received and banked for commission was 165,000₦165,000. At 31 December 2025, commission income accrued stood at 19,000₦19,000, while commission income received in advance was 11,500₦11,500. What is the total amount of commission income to be credited to the Profit and Loss Account for the year ended 31 December 2025?

Cevabı ve açıklamayı göster

Cevap: 166000

Cevap

The total commission income to be credited to the Profit and Loss Account for the year ended 31 December 2025 is ₦166,000.
In accordance with the accrual concept, the Profit and Loss Account must be credited only with income earned during the financial period. Calculating the net income for 2025 requires adding opening prepaid income (₦8,000) and closing accrued income (₦19,000) to cash received (₦165,000), while deducting opening accrued income (₦14,500) and closing prepaid income (₦11,500). This gives a total credit of ₦166,000.

Opening prepaid income relates to the current year and must be added. Opening accrued income relates to the prior year and was collected in the current year, so it must be subtracted.
3
Adjust for closing accruals and prepayments at 31 December 2025
Final Profit & Loss credit = ₦158,500 + ₦19,000 - ₦11,500 = ₦166,000
Closing accrued income was earned in the current period and must be added. Closing prepaid income relates to the next period and must be subtracted.
